NYC Housing Resources: A Starter List for Renters and Buyers

Crown Royal Realty

Navigating NYC housing is a lot. Here's a starting set of official resources we point our clients to. (Always confirm current details on the official site — programs change.)

Rental assistance

  • Homebase — the first stop for eviction prevention and voucher applications (CityFHEPS “to stay” / “to move”). Call 311 to find your nearest office.
  • HRA Rental Assistance Call Center — 718-557-1399, for questions about an existing voucher.
  • One Shot Deal / Emergency Rental Assistance — a one-time grant toward rent arrears, through ACCESS HRA.

Know your rights

  • Source-of-income protection — landlords can't refuse you for using a voucher or other lawful income. Report discrimination to the NYC Commission on Human Rights, 212-416-0197.
  • Tenant protections — for rent-regulated tenants, increases follow the Rent Guidelines Board; free legal help is available through Homebase and local legal-aid organizations.

For buyers

  • NYC HPD HomeFirst Down Payment Assistance — assistance for eligible first-time buyers (see the NYC HPD site for current terms).
  • SONYMA — the State of New York Mortgage Agency offers first-time-buyer mortgage programs.
  • NYS Department of State — official agency-disclosure and consumer real-estate forms.

Good to know

  • NYC Department of Finance — public property records and sales data.
